Hybrid system modeling and operation schedule optimization for gas transportation network based on combined method of DE, GA and hybrid petri net

Abstract

We present an integrated Differential Evolution (DE), Genetic Algorithm (GA) and Hybrid Petri net (HPN) based approach for scheduling of a hybrid dynamical transport network operation. The main advantage of the proposed approach is a reduction of complexity in the optimization problem formulation for a system with non-linear constraints and hybrid discretecontinuous parameters and the impact of discontinuities of the search space ensued by autonomous switching of the network components. In particular the scheduling problem for a natural gas compressor station with parallel pumps is addressed in the case-study.
